[47章全]前端必学 40个精选案例实战 一课吃透HTML5+CSS3+JS
  vbOts2jtGG2h 2023年11月02日 43 0

点击下载——《[47章全]前端必学 40个精选案例实战 一课吃透HTML5+CSS3+JS》 提取码: v2t3 

【2023最新】前端必学 40个精选案例实战 一课吃透HTML5+CSS3+JS教程下载

CSS3是CSS(层叠样式表)技术的升级版本,于1999年开始制订,2001年5月23日W3C完成了CSS3的工作草案,主要包括盒子模型、列表模块、超链接方式、语言模块、背景和边框、文字特效、多栏布局等模块。

CSS演进的一个主要变化就是W3C决定将CSS3分成一系列模块。浏览器厂商按CSS节奏快速创新,因此通过采用模块方法,CSS3规范里的元素能以不同速度向前发展,因为不同的浏览器厂商只支持给定特性。但不同浏览器在不同时间支持不同特性,这也让跨浏览器开发变得复杂


1-1、基本概念

层叠样式表(Cascading Style Sheets)是一种用来表现HTML或XML等文件样式的计算机语言


CSS不仅可以静态地修饰网页,还可以配合各种脚本语言动态地对网页各元素进行格式化。


CSS 能够对网页中元素位置的排版进行像素级精确控制,支持几乎所有的字体字号样式,拥有对网页对象和模型样式编辑的能力


1-2、发展历程

CSS1.0:网页基本样式

CSS2.0:DIV(块)+ CSS,提出HTML与CSS结构分离的思想,网页变得简单,利于SEO

CSS2.1:浮动,定位

CSS3.0:圆角,阴影,动画…浏览器兼容性


CSS全称为层叠样式表,它主要是用于定义HTML内容在浏览器内的显示样式,如文字大小、颜色、字体加粗等。使用CSS样式的一个好处是通过定义某个样式,可以让不同网页位置的文字有着统一的字体、字号或者颜色等。


CSS代码语法

css 样式由选择器和声明组成,而声明又由属性和值组成


选择器{属性:值}


例如:p{color:red;}


选择器,指明网页中要应用样式规则的元素,如本例中是网页中所有的段<p>的文字将变成蓝色,而其他的元素不会受到影响。


声明:在{ }中的的就是声明,属性和值之间用英文冒号“:”分隔。当有多条声明时,中间可以英文分号“;”分隔。


CSS代码插入

从CSS 样式代码插入的形式来看可以分为内联式、嵌入式和外部式三种。


内联式

就是把css代码直接写在现有的HTML标签中,如下面代码:


<p style="color:red">这里文字是红色。</p>


嵌入式

就是把css样式代码写在<style>...</style>标签之间。


外部式

外部式css样式就是把css代码写一个单独的外部文件中,这个css样式文件以“.css”为扩展名,在<head>内使用<link>标签将css样式文件链接到HTML文件内,如下面代码:


<link href="base.css" rel="stylesheet" type="text/css" />

【版权声明】本文内容来自摩杜云社区用户原创、第三方投稿、转载,内容版权归原作者所有。本网站的目的在于传递更多信息,不拥有版权,亦不承担相应法律责任。如果您发现本社区中有涉嫌抄袭的内容,欢迎发送邮件进行举报,并提供相关证据,一经查实,本社区将立刻删除涉嫌侵权内容,举报邮箱: cloudbbs@moduyun.com

  1. 分享:
最后一次编辑于 2023年11月08日 0

暂无评论

推荐阅读
  NHaurzrhyr04   2023年12月23日   105   0   0 htmljQueryhtmljQuery
  BEOpup9HILHT   2023年12月23日   77   0   0 htmljQueryhtmljQuery
vbOts2jtGG2h